Ceremony checklist, item 4 (Fernwhistle shipping-fees rules engine): confirm the rules bundle hash matches the build noted in the weekly eng sync minutes before signing. Both custodians must verify independently. Then unseal the signing enclave; the enclave will reject stale bundles automatically. The recovery passphrase required to unseal it follows on the next line.

vault phrase of hafog-tawig = olieth-silwyn-ruswyn-ulaax-rusael-isteth-holiel-kaswyn-sorvan-briiel-lamox-aldion-gilox-zorius

## Watchdog Tuning

The Brightstall kiosk watchdog restarts the shell when heartbeats stall. Set the heartbeat interval well below the kill threshold, or you'll get false restarts during slow boot on older Ardenview units. Restart backoff grows exponentially and caps out to avoid thrash loops. All values are in seconds unless noted, and the current production settings are listed below.

tuning table, yawip-bajop:
CAPS = {
    "raldor": 52,
    "frawyn": 537,
    "pelox": 65,
    "holir": 913,
    "rusir": 144,
    "ulador": 350,
    "aldiel": 682,
}

### v4.8.2 — Snapshot testing for UI components

We added snapshot testing coverage for all Fernwheel dashboard components, including the date-range picker and the notification drawer. Support should note that visual regressions will now be caught before release, so tickets describing layout shifts in these components after this version likely stem from customer-side overrides, not our code. Obsolete snapshots were pruned and the update workflow documented internally. Direct any snapshot-related escalations to the engineer named below.

signatory, yahog-badug: Quenix Ulaael